Airtel’s AI-Powered System Blocks 122 Million Spam Calls

In an era where mobile spam and fraud have become rampant, Airtel has taken a bold step to protect its customers from these nuisances. The telecom giant has launched an AI-powered spam detection system in Telangana and Andhra Pradesh, which has successfully blocked 122 million spam calls and over 2.3 million spam SMS messages within just 10 days of its introduction.

How Airtel’s AI Solution Works

The success of the Airtel AI-powered spam detection system lies in its cutting-edge technology. The solution employs a proprietary AI algorithm designed to detect and classify suspicious calls and SMS messages as “Suspected Spam.” It works in real-time, processing vast amounts of data almost instantaneously.

By analyzing various parameters such as the caller’s usage patterns, call frequency, and call duration, the system can identify potential spam. This data is then cross-referenced with known spam patterns, enabling the AI to flag and block spam messages with remarkable accuracy. The system operates across two layers: the network layer and the IT systems layer, creating a dual-layered protection for Airtel customers.

Speed and Efficiency of AI Technology

One of the standout features of this system is its speed and efficiency. The AI solution can process up to 1.5 billion messages and 2.5 billion calls in just two milliseconds. In terms of sheer volume, this translates to analyzing over 1 trillion records in real time. In the 10 days since its launch, this telecom solution has successfully identified and blocked 122 million potential spam calls and 2.3 million spam SMS messages in these two States [Andhra Pradesh and Telangana],” Shivan Bhargava, Chief Executive Officer, Andhra Pradesh, Telangana and Kerala, Bharti Airtel, said.

A Seamless User Experience for Airtel Customers

Airtel’s innovative approach ensures that its customers don’t need to worry about spam calls disrupting their lives. One of the best features of the AI-powered spam detection system is that it requires no action from the user. Customers in Telangana and Andhra Pradesh are automatically covered by this service, with no need to download any apps or request activation. The system is seamlessly integrated into Airtel’s existing network, offering protection without any hassle.
